Eurostat Trade — EU International Commerce MCP Tools for AutoGen (5)

These 5 tools become available when you connect Eurostat Trade — EU International Commerce to AutoGen via MCP:

01

get_industrial_production

Base year 2015=100. Breakdown by NACE sector. A leading indicator of economic activity. Get EU industrial production index by country and sector

02

get_retail_trade

Consumer spending proxy. Covers food, non-food, and online retail. Get EU retail trade volume index

03

get_trade_balance

Dataset: ext_lt_maineu. Key partners: US, CN, UK, JP, CH. Get EU international trade balance by partner country

04

get_trade_by_product

Dataset: ext_st_eu27_2020sitc. Covers food, raw materials, fuels, chemicals, machinery, manufactured goods. Get EU trade by product classification (SITC)

05

get_trade_dataset

Common codes: ext_tec01, sts_inpr_m, sts_trtu_m, sbs_na_ind_r2. Query any Eurostat trade/industry dataset by code

Eurostat Trade — EU International Commerce + AutoGen FAQ

Common questions about integrating Eurostat Trade — EU International Commerce MCP Server with AutoGen.

01

How does AutoGen connect to MCP servers?

Create an MCP tool adapter and assign it to one or more agents in the group chat. AutoGen agents can then call Eurostat Trade — EU International Commerce tools during their conversation turns.
02

Can different agents have different MCP tool access?

Yes. AutoGen's role-based architecture lets you assign specific MCP tools to specific agents, so a querying agent has different capabilities than a reviewing agent.
03

Does AutoGen support human approval for tool calls?

Yes. Configure human-in-the-loop mode so agents pause and request approval before executing sensitive MCP tool calls.
